London: Little, Brown and Company, 2001 . First edition. Cloth. Fine/Fine. 9.5" by 6.5". None. Two fine, first edition thriller novels by Mark Billingham. Being the first two novels in the 'Tom Thumb' series. 'Sleepyhead' is signed to the title page. With both volumes in the unclipped dustwrapper retaining the publisher's advertisement bands. Author's signature to the title page of 'Sleepyhead'. First edition, first impression, with the character's name incorrect as 'Jonathan' to the flyleaf. 'Sleepyhead' is the first novel of Billingham's noted 'Tom Thorne' crime novel series. It was Billingham's debut crime novel and made it onto the Sunday Times 'Top Ten Bestseller List'. 'Scaredy Cat' is the second novel of this series, and was inspired by true events when Billingham was kidnapped and held hostage in a Manchester hotel room. In the publisher's original cloth bindings, with unclipped dustwrappers. Publisher's advertisement bands around the outside of the wrap. Externally, both volumes are in an excellent condition with minor shelfwear. Dustwrappers are also in an excellent condition with little to no shelfwear. Internally, firmly bound. Pages are generally bright and clean. Fine

Where are We?
Based in the literary city of Bath, our offices are housed in the Eastern Dispensary. Built in 1845, the building originally existed as a charitable institution providing medical care. The building now houses our collection of over twenty thousand books and has five full time members of staff.
